Singers Lady Gaga and Celine Dion will perform the classic song ‘La Vie en Rose’ at the opening ceremony of the Olympics in Paris on July 26.
Deadline also reported on Wednesday that French journalist Thierry Moreau had just revealed the performance of the two female singers on X (Twitter).
Celine Dion will wear Dior and a pink and black feathered cape, according to Thierry Moreau. This will be the My Heart Will Go On singer’s first performance since she canceled her 2021 tour to undergo medical treatment. Celine suffers from stiff person syndrome, a rare neurological disorder that causes severe muscle spasms, affecting her vocal cords and ability to walk. In the documentary I Am: Celine Dion released in June, Celine said she had always wanted to return to the stage and had been training hard to make that dream come true.
Previously, a source told TMZ that Celine Dion was invited to perform at the Olympics for a salary of two million USD. In 1996, the Canadian diva performed the song The Power of the Dream at the opening ceremony of the Atlanta Olympics (USA).
